Day 31 – Not Fade Away

This oft-covered Buddy Holly classic from September 3, 1977 at Raceway Park in Englishtown N.J. find the Dead in blistering form in front of an estimated 125,000 fans. This show is regularly cited as the largest ticketed concert event for a single artist in American history. That’s a lotta Deadheads!

To commemorate and celebrate the 50 year musical legacy of the Grateful Dead, an iconic American band and California favorite, we bring you “50 Days of The Dead”.

We are curating a list of fan favorites around the country from among the thousands of shows featuring the Grateful Dead, The Jerry Garcia Band along with a few surprises from artists who faithfully continue to carry on the spirit of the Dead.

Every Deadhead has their own favorite list of performances from thousands of shows. We’ll be touching upon just 50 picks culled over 50 years from fans who enjoy sharing the music.

We hope you enjoy this trip celebrating “50 Days of the Dead” with us.
